Chester, Virginia vs. Greensboro, North Carolina

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Greensboro, North Carolina is 14.9% cheaper than Chester, Virginia.

You would need a salary of $42,541 in Greensboro, North Carolina to maintain the standard of living you have in Chester, Virginia.
